I found this hiding in the back of my cupboard while I was doing some sorting and cleaning up this weekend… I’ve decided its time for me to drink through all my older teas and of course, to be able to do that I need to know what I actually have lurking way back there in the depths of my cupboards… Honestly, this isn’t quite as flavorsome as I remember it but it still tastes pretty darn good for a tea thats probably over two years old now! I guess those David’s Tea canisters really do help retain the tea flavors over time! I need to make sure I don’t throw out the tin later this week when I’ve finally sipped all of this down.

Scent and flavor wise it’s still pretty heavy on the coffee, brown sugar and butter…I’m still getting a hint of cherry but the pineapple is AWOL. Its a touch too sweet and a tad bit artificial tasting as the sip lingers in the mouth. I remember just how much I enjoyed this when I first bought it and although its aged pretty decently in my opinion, my taste buds have moved on a little from Davids Tea blends and these days I tend to prefer something a little more natural tasting although this won’t stop me from sipping down my tin this week.

Flavors: Brown Sugar, Butter, Cake, Cherry, Coffee
